Types of Daewoo Matiz distributors
Daewoo Matiz distributors are essential components in the ignition system of this compact city car, particularly found in older models or basic engine configurations. These systems rely on mechanical and electrical coordination to ensure the timely delivery of spark to each cylinder, which is vital for efficient combustion and smooth engine operation.
The distributor plays a critical role in maintaining engine performance by precisely managing the timing of high-voltage current distribution from the ignition coil to each spark plug. There are two main types of distributor components in the Daewoo Matiz:
Daewoo Matiz Distributor Cap
The distributor cap is a plastic housing that protects internal ignition components such as the rotor and contacts from environmental elements like moisture, dust, and debris. It contains multiple high-voltage terminals connected to the spark plug wires, ensuring proper routing of electricity to each cylinder at the correct time.

How They Work Together
Both the distributor cap and ignition coil operate in tandem to maintain the integrity of the ignition system. The coil generates the high-voltage pulse, which is sent to the distributor cap. Inside the cap, the rotor rotates and connects the central terminal to one of the outer terminals linked to a specific spark plug. This synchronized process ensures that each cylinder receives a spark at precisely the right moment during its compression stroke.

How to DIY and Replace Daewoo Matiz Distributor
Replacing the distributor in your Daewoo Matiz is a crucial maintenance task that can significantly impact engine performance. A faulty or worn-out distributor may cause misfires, difficulty starting the engine, poor fuel economy, and irregular idling. Fortunately, this is a straightforward job that most car owners can complete at home with basic tools and a bit of mechanical knowledge.
Safety Warning: Always ensure the vehicle is off and the engine has cooled down before working on ignition components. Disconnecting the battery’s negative terminal before beginning work is strongly recommended to prevent electrical shocks or short circuits.
Understanding the Role of the Distributor
The distributor plays a vital role in the ignition system by distributing high voltage from the ignition coil to the spark plugs in the correct firing order. It also controls the timing of the spark delivery. Over time, internal components like the rotor, cap, or pickup coil can wear out, leading to performance issues. Replacing the distributor ensures your Matiz runs smoothly and efficiently.

Step-by-Step Replacement Procedure
- Preparation
- Park your Daewoo Matiz on a flat surface and turn off the engine.
- Allow the engine to cool completely to avoid burns.
- Open the hood and locate the distributor. On the Matiz, it's typically mounted on the side of the engine block with multiple wires connected to the cap.
- Documentation
- Take a clear photo of the wiring connections on the distributor cap using your phone or camera. This visual reference will help ensure correct reinstallation of the spark plug wires.
- Disconnect Components
- Remove the spark plug wires from the distributor cap one at a time to avoid confusion during reassembly.
- Unplug the main wiring harness connected to the side of the distributor body.
- Distributor Removal
- Use a 10mm socket and ratchet to remove the mounting bolts securing the distributor to the engine.
- If the distributor seems stuck, apply penetrating oil around the base and gently wiggle it loose.
- Carefully lift the distributor straight up and out of its housing. Note the position of the rotor inside the distributor for alignment when installing the new unit.
- Installation of New Distributor
- Insert the new distributor into the engine opening, making sure the rotor aligns with the corresponding slot in the engine.
- Secure the distributor using the 10mm bolts and tighten them evenly to avoid cross-threading.
- Reconnect the wiring harness to the new distributor body.
- Reconnecting Spark Plug Wires
- Using your reference photo, reconnect each spark plug wire to the correct terminal on the distributor cap.
- Ensure all wires are seated firmly and not crossed.
- Final Checks and Testing
- Double-check that all connections are secure and properly aligned.
- Reconnect the negative battery terminal if you disconnected it earlier.
- Start the engine and listen for any unusual noises or vibrations.
- Check the dashboard for any warning lights and ensure the engine idles smoothly.

Frequently Asked Questions About the Daewoo Matiz Distributor Cap
The distributor cap in the Daewoo Matiz is an essential component of the ignition system. Its primary function is to channel high-voltage electrical current from the ignition coil to each spark plug in the correct firing order and at the right time. This ensures that the air-fuel mixture inside each cylinder is ignited precisely during the engine's combustion cycle, allowing for smooth operation and optimal performance.
By maintaining proper timing and distribution of the spark, the distributor cap plays a key role in engine efficiency, fuel economy, and emissions control. It works in tandem with the rotor, which spins inside the cap to make contact with terminals leading to each spark plug wire.
A damaged or worn distributor cap can lead to several noticeable issues in your Daewoo Matiz. These include:
- Engine misfires – Irregular combustion due to improper spark delivery.
- Difficulty starting the engine – Especially when damp or wet conditions expose cracks or carbon tracks.
- Rough idling – Uneven engine running at idle due to inconsistent spark distribution.
- Poor acceleration – Reduced power output as cylinders fail to ignite correctly.
- Increase in exhaust emissions – Incomplete combustion leads to higher pollutants.
- Illuminated check engine light – On some models, fault codes may be triggered by ignition system issues.
If you experience any of these symptoms, inspecting the distributor cap for cracks, carbon buildup, or corrosion is recommended before proceeding to more complex diagnostics.
No, the Daewoo Matiz cannot operate properly without a functioning distributor cap if it uses a traditional ignition system. The distributor cap is responsible for directing the high-voltage current to the appropriate spark plug at the precise moment required for combustion.
Without a distributor cap, there would be no organized path for the spark to reach the spark plugs, resulting in either no ignition at all or erratic, inefficient combustion. While modern vehicles have moved toward distributor-less ignition systems (DIS) or coil-on-plug setups, older Daewoo Matiz models rely on the distributor system to maintain engine functionality.
There’s no fixed replacement interval for the distributor cap on the Daewoo Matiz, as its lifespan depends on driving conditions, maintenance habits, and environmental exposure. However, most manufacturers recommend inspecting the distributor cap every 30,000 to 50,000 kilometers for signs of wear such as:
- Cracks or splits in the plastic housing
- Carbon tracking or burn marks around the terminal contacts
- Loose or corroded connections
- Excessive dirt or moisture buildup
Under normal driving conditions, a distributor cap can last up to 80,000 kilometers. However, frequent short trips, stop-and-go traffic, or exposure to extreme weather can accelerate wear and necessitate earlier replacement. Always replace the cap if any damage is detected to avoid potential breakdowns or engine damage.
